Quick answer

ZIP 59855 sits in Lake County, Montana and is home to 430 people. Median household income is $31,510, the median home is worth $127,200 and median gross rent is $758. 62.1% of households own their home, and purchases are taxed at 0% (Montana state rate).

Is a ZCTA the same as a postal ZIP code?
Not exactly. The Census builds ZIP Code Tabulation Areas from the ZIP codes of addresses inside each census block, so a ZCTA can differ slightly from the USPS delivery route of the same number, and PO-box-only ZIPs have no ZCTA at all.
